I recently sold a team that I'd painted for fun, the Halfling Picnic Pillagers.
I was sorely tempted to keep them since my first blood bowl team ever was a halfling team and I had a lot of fun with them.
Image
I was then commissioned to add another treeman to use for Deeproot Strongbranch. He had the first version of the reaper treeman I had used, sculpted by Werner Klocke, one of my favorite sculptors, and I have to agree I think he makes a great Deeproot- he looks older with his long nose.. the integrated base was a bit of a chore to work with, so I clipped it, and sculpted his root toes to grip the base. I gave him an autumn look to reflect his age compared to the rookie treemen.
